A block decomposition algorithm for computing rook polynomials

Abstract

Rook polynomials are a powerful tool in the theory of restricted permutations. It is known that the rook polynomial of any board can be computed recursively, using a cell decomposition technique of Riordan. In this paper, we give a new decomposition theorem, which yields a more efficient algorithm for computing the rook polynomial. We show that, in the worst case, this block decomposition algorithm is equivalent to Riordan's method.
